Purpose: Responsible for instructing student athletes in the rules and fundamentals of soccer; and providing input and assistance to the head soccer coach in determining fundamental philosophy, skills, and techniques.
Duties:
Design instruction for individual student athletes and for specific team needs
Instruct student athletes in the rules and fundamentals of soccer
Provide input and assist the head coach in determining fundamental philosophy, skills and techniques
Provide instruction related to physical health, team concepts and safety
Assist in recruiting of student-athletes including maintaining a recruiting database
Assist the head coach with inventory and issuing of equipment and all travel plans
Organize and coordinate scouting: chart, reports etc.
Assist the head coach in communications with the office of admission and financial-aid office regarding applications
Assists in communications with Campus Facilities for overnight prospects
Assist the head coach with academic records and monitoring eligibility
Monitor students for academic retention
Maintain current knowledge and abides by NCAA/HCAC rules, policies, procedures
Assists in weight room supervision as needed
Supervise open fields as needed and as permitted by NCAA Bylaws for safety purposes
Assists the head coach with marketing / public relations / alumni relations/recruiting visits and social media
Supports the total athletic program
Demonstrates integrity and upholds the values and mission of the University
Committee assignments and other duties appropriate to skills and training as assigned by supervisors
Contributes to team effort by welcoming new and different work requirements; exploring new opportunities to enhance the services of the division; helping others accomplish related job results as and where needed
Assistant to the Athletic Department
Duties as assigned by athletic director.
Primary Contacts: Department Director, Associate Director, coaching staff, Athletic Training staff, Recreation Coordinators, Director of Strength and Conditioning, Coordinators of Athletic and Recreation Facilities, Secretary, student employees, Student Affairs staff, Admission staff, prospective students and families, enrolled students, Registrar, Faculty Athletic Representative, and other members of the University community as well as the local and outside community
Supervision Exercised: Student athletes and student employees
Supervision Received: Head Men’s Soccer Coach
Qualifications
Education: Bachelors required, Master’s Degree preferred
Experience: College, High School, or club coaching
Specialized Training: Proficient in: use of Microsoft Office programs, Hudl, valid driver’s license, University vans, coaching techniques, copier, First Aid and CPR certified
Work Environment, Physical Demands: Office work, along with fundraising in the community and field maintenance. Includes nights and weekends
